你查询的IP:[116.4.65.222]  地理位置:中国–广东–东莞

最新查询121.9.16.117 120.76.39.21 61.232.79.66 118.24.10.26 59.108.54.73 124.249.2.81 120.76.19.32 210.28.237.2 121.201.6.69 116.4.65.222 211.144.33.195 222.160.31.110 124.240.128.61 117.120.128.184 123.184.123.181 118.112.67.206 124.47.239.247 119.40.64.91 168.160.96.129 117.32.92.113 117.22.57.6 192.83.122.63 122.8.253.181 118.124.235.80 116.216.233.211 123.108.128.35 119.96.11.156 202.14.238.168 124.42.186.189 169.211.1.26 221.208.198.140